Market Size and Forecast: Steady Growth, Strategic Relevance
The market is expected to nearly double over the next decade, growing from USD 275.5 million in 2025 to USD 517.2 million by 2035. While the growth rate of 6.5% CAGR may appear moderate compared to other defense technologies, it reflects the mission-critical and highly specialized nature of the segment.
Unlike broader defense electronics, intercom systems are deeply embedded within vehicle platforms and procurement cycles, often aligned with long-term modernization programs. As such, growth is tied less to rapid adoption cycles and more to fleet upgrades, lifecycle replacements, and integration into new armored and tactical vehicle programs.
Growth Drivers: Modern Warfare Demands Seamless Communication
Several structural forces are shaping demand:
Increasing Complexity of Military Operations
Modern combat scenarios require real-time coordination across units, vehicles, and command centers. Reliable intra-vehicle communication is essential for situational awareness and rapid decision-making.
Defense Modernization Programs
Countries are investing heavily in upgrading armored vehicles and tactical fleets, embedding advanced communication systems as standard components.
Digitization of Military Platforms
Next-generation vehicles are evolving into connected systems, integrating sensors, data links, and communication networks. Intercom systems are increasingly expected to support data as well as voice transmission.
Shift Toward Wireless and Scalable Systems
Wireless intercoms are gaining traction due to their flexibility, reduced weight, and ease of integration-particularly in mobile or space-constrained platforms.
Challenges: Integration Complexity and Budget Constraints
Despite steady growth, the market faces notable constraints:
High Integration Costs: Retrofitting legacy vehicles with advanced intercom systems requires significant investment, often limiting adoption in budget-constrained defense environments.
Compatibility Issues: Integrating new systems with existing communication architectures can create operational inefficiencies if not managed carefully.
Procurement Cycles: Long defense procurement timelines slow down technology refresh rates, even as innovation accelerates.
Security Requirements: Ensuring encrypted, interference-resistant communication adds layers of complexity to system design and deployment.
These factors are pushing vendors to focus on modular, interoperable solutions that can be deployed with minimal disruption.
Opportunities: From Voice Systems to Digital Communication Hubs
The evolution of intercom systems presents several growth opportunities:
Integration with Battlefield Networks: Intercom systems are increasingly linked with broader command, control, communications, computers, intelligence, surveillance, and reconnaissance (C4ISR) frameworks.
Support for Autonomous and Semi-Autonomous Vehicles: As unmanned and optionally crewed vehicles gain traction, communication systems must adapt to new operational models.
Advanced Audio and Noise Management: Technologies such as active noise cancellation and AI-enhanced voice clarity are improving communication in high-noise combat environments.
Modular and Upgradeable Architectures: Defense forces are prioritizing systems that can evolve with changing mission requirements.
Segmentation Insights: Wireless Systems Gain Ground
By Intercom Type:
Wireless intercom systems lead with a 41% market share and are expected to expand further. Their appeal lies in:
Reduced cabling and installation complexity
Greater mobility and adaptability
Easier upgrades and scalability
Wired systems remain relevant in heavy armored platforms where reliability and shielding are critical, but the broader trend is toward hybrid and wireless-first architectures.
Regional Analysis: Defense Priorities Shape Demand
North America:
The United States remains the largest market, driven by sustained defense spending and continuous investment in advanced communication technologies. Modernization programs and R&D initiatives ensure steady demand.
Europe:
Europe is emerging as a key growth region, with Germany leading at a 7.5% CAGR. Increased defense cooperation and interoperability requirements across NATO members are driving adoption of standardized communication systems.
Germany: Focus on integrated, interoperable systems within joint European defense frameworks
France & UK: Investments in modernization and expeditionary capabilities
Asia-Pacific:
Rising defense budgets in countries such as China and India are fueling demand. The focus is on upgrading communication capabilities across diverse vehicle fleets.

Future Outlook: Toward Integrated, Intelligent Communication Systems
Looking ahead, military vehicle intercom systems are expected to evolve from isolated voice communication tools into integrated digital communication hubs. As vehicles become nodes within broader battlefield networks, intercom systems will play a central role in enabling real-time data exchange, coordination, and mission execution.
The pace of change will be shaped by how quickly defense organizations can align procurement cycles with technological innovation. Those that succeed will gain a measurable advantage in operational efficiency and responsiveness.
